Output ef4a3b1414f6421abbd7a300c08dd1efa990aff1e011e1bd4ca1e198f72adace:4

value
75159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53833fbfc1d938a1c6aaff21e5ddce4fbcd1c6f2 OP_EQUAL
address
39JbEonVNmeoPnXKPjgWHUyHo6q3jXFfbX
transaction
ef4a3b1414f6421abbd7a300c08dd1efa990aff1e011e1bd4ca1e198f72adace
spent
true